Spring Details For the Home

1. Flowers – fresh or fake, Home Goods 2. Brightly colored candy adds flair to a coffee table
3. Fun throw pillows, Nate Berkus for Target 4. Eye-popping books + candles for the bedside
* * *
In our little apartment it’s all about the details. Small changes can update the feel of our home and signal a season change. We don’t have the resources to completely redecorate for Spring, so above are some easy, affordable ideas to update your home.
